Nov 08, 2018 Using more than one antibiotic reduces the chance for the MAC bacteria to come back after treatment is over. For people who have both HIV/AIDS and a MAC infection, treatment usually involves a combination of different antibiotics for the MAC infection. There is no known explanation or rationale for these phenomena. Each MAC case may vary tremendously in terms of symptoms and computerized tomography (CT) scan findings. Most patients with MAC and bronchiectasis are followed indefinitely with CT scans and sputum cultures. Without drug therapy, cavitary disease often progresses to additional lung involvement within a few months, while nodular disease may progress more slowly.
Some drugs used to treat MAC are also used for TB. If you have active TB, using a single anti-MAC drug may lead to resistant TB. This is most important before starting MAC prevention with rifabutin. Rifabutin is closely related to rifampin, a drug used to treat TB, and cross-resistance (where resistance to one drugs results in resistance to another) can develop. Stopping Preventive Therapy Many studies have shown that OIs and deaths have been reduced since protease inhibitors were first used. Now several studies show that it may be safe for people on potent anti-HIV therapy to stop OI prevention if there is evidence of immune reconstitution.

Other drug companies sometimes produce the generic forms of the medicines. MAC disease is very difficult to cure because it is hard for the medicines to reach the inside of the nodule or cavity. The usual length of treatment lasts for at least 15 to 18 months. In other words, a MAC patient should keep taking the medications for the prescribed length of time in order for the germs to be eliminated. If “super-bugs” (drug resistant germs) develop, then cultures would be taken and medications adjusted for efficacy and susceptibility of the ‘bugs’ to other antibiotic treatments. Current recommendations are to take the oral medicines until the sputum cultures do not grow the MAC for 12 months based on monthly sputum tests.
